
Skin Consultations
Nurse-led support for adult skin concerns, including advice on acne and anti-ageing, grounded in dermatology experience.
What this service involves
The process starts with a detailed skin history, where we look at your current concerns and discuss which treatments or products have or haven’t worked for you in the past. These insights, combined with dermatology nursing experience, help shape the guidance provided.
How we can help
You’ll receive clear, evidence‑based advice in plain language. Together, we can:
-
Review your current skincare and simplify where needed
-
Talk about lifestyle factors that may be affecting your skin
-
Discuss prescription options you may wish to explore (please note these will be private prescriptions, which are not charged at an NHS prescription price and we have no control over them)
-
Plan realistic next steps that feel manageable for you
There is plenty of time for questions, and you are welcome to bring photos or notes if that helps.
Anti‑ageing support for clients who are looking for subtle, natural changes, we can also discuss anti‑ageing treatments in a sympathetic and realistic way. This may include topical or injectable treatments, where appropriate, to support skin quality and confidence rather than drastic change.

Cryotherapy and any other lesion‑based treatments are not a diagnostic service. Any lesion must be reviewed by your doctor first to confirm it is benign before any treatment can take place.
Some services will only becomes available once Elementree Wellness Clinic is registered with the Care Quality Commission (CQC)
Who this is for
Skin consultations are designed for adults (18+) who are struggling with ongoing skin concerns such as acne, sensitivity, redness or texture changes, and would value time with an experienced nurse to talk things through. As well as those looking to enhance the appearance of their skin, creating a more youthful but natural look,
Important
This service does not replace urgent or emergency medical care. If you have worrying, rapidly changing or severe symptoms, please contact your GP, NHS 111 or emergency services.
